> Evaluating (frame-list) gives
> 
> (#<frame address@hidden 0xf43590> #<frame F1 0xb6e7d0>)
> 
> I have no idea what frame F1 is. The only displayed frame is
> address@hidden', which is what `emacsclient -c -n' creates.

Frames whose names are F1, F2, etc. are terminal frames.  Is it
possible that the demonic Emacs doesn't delete the initial terminal
frame, like an otherwise "normal" interactive session would?
